Glycan microarray reveal induced IgGs repertoire shift against a dietary carbohydrate in response to rabbit anti-human thymocyte therapy
Humans have circulating antibodies against diverse glycans containing -glycolylneuraminic acid (Neu5Gc) due to function-loss mutation of the gene.
